Method for manufacturing a film laminate, and film laminate formed by the method
The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a film laminate and to a film laminated formed by the method. The method comprises the steps of: applying a photocurable composition to a first base film; and irradiating light from a UV LED in order to harden the photocurable composition, wherein the first base film has a transmittance of approximately 50% or higher at the emission wavelength of the UV LED.
1. A film laminate comprising:
a base film having a transmittance of about 50% or more at an emission wavelength of a UV LED; and
a patterned coating layer formed on the base film and formed by UV LED curing of a composition including a UV curable resin and a photoinitiator having a molar absorption coefficient of about 500 cm −1 mol −1 or more at the emission wavelength of the UV LED,
wherein the emission wavelength of the UV LED is X nm±Y nm, where X is 365, 385, 400 or 415, and Y is in the range of 0≦Y≦10.
2. The film laminate according to claim 1 , wherein the base film is a triacetyl cellulose (TAC) or polyethylene terephthalate (PET) film.
3. The film laminate according to claim 1 , wherein the photoinitiator com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of monoacyl phosphine oxide, bisacyl phosphine oxide, metallocene, α-hydroxyketone, phenyl glyoxylate, and α-aminoketone initiators.
4. The film laminate according to claim 1 , wherein the UV curable resin comprises a hyperbranched polyester (meth)acrylate oligomer.
5. The film laminate according to claim 1 , wherein the UV curable resin further comprises a urethane (meth)acrylate resin, and comprises about 30 parts by weight to about 70 parts by weight of the hyperbranched polyester (meth)acrylate oligomer and about 30 parts by weight to about 70 parts by weight of the urethane (meth)acrylate resin, based on 100 parts by weight of the UV curable resin.
6. A film laminate comprising a first base film, an adhesive layer, and a second base film,
wherein at least one of the first base film and the second base film has a transmittance of about 50% or more at an emission wavelength of a UV LED;
the adhesive layer is a cured product of a composition for an adhesive layer comprising a UV curable resin, a monofunctional monomer or polyfunctional monomer or a mixture thereof, and a photoinitiator having a molar absorption coefficient of about 500 cm −1 mol −1 or more at the emission wavelength of the UV LED; and
the emission wavelength of the UV LED is X nm±Y nm, where X is 365, 385, 400 or 415, and Y is in the range of 0≦Y≦10.
7. The film laminate according to claim 6 , wherein the composition for an adhesive layer comprises: about 10 parts by weight to about 60 parts by weight of the UV curable resin; about 30 parts by weight to about 80 parts by weight of the monofunctional monomer or polyfunctional monomer or the mixture thereof; and about 1 part by weight to about 10 parts by weight of the photoinitiator, based on 100 parts by weight of the composition for adhesive layers.
8. The film laminate according to claim 6 , wherein the UV curable resin is a urethane (meth)acrylate resin.
9. The film laminate according to claim 6 , wherein the photoinitiator com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of thioxanthone, monoacyl phosphine oxide, bisacyl phosphine oxide, metallocene, α-hydroxyketone, phenyl glyoxylate, and α-aminoketone initiators.
